The Formula derivation ends up as follow: Critical Speed is: N c =76.6(D 0.5) where: N c is the critical speed,in revolutions per minute, D is the mill effective inside diameter, in feet. Example: a mill measuring 11’0” diameter inside of new shell liners operates at 17.3 rpm. Critical speed isMill Critical Speed Formula Derivation - Grinding,,When the ball mill rotates at the critical speed the theoretical trajectory of the charge is such that it would fall outside the shell as centrifuging occur at this stage and the medium is carried around in a fixed position against the shell. Ball Mill Operating Speed - Mechanical Operations Solved,

The critical speed of ball mill is given by, where R = radius of ball mill; r = radius of ball. For R = 1000 mm and r = 50 mm, n c = 30.7 rpm. But the mill is operated at a speed of 15 rpm. Therefore, the mill is operated at 100 x 15/30.7 = 48.86 % of critical speed. Mill Critical Speed Determination,Mill Critical Speed Determination. The "Critical Speed" for a grinding mill is defined as the rotational speed where centrifugal forces equal gravitational forces at the mill shell's inside surface. This is the rotational speed where balls will not fall away from the mill's shell. Mill Inside Diameter: Enter the mill diameter inside the shell (excluding liners).
